Key Insights
The commercial building robotics market is experiencing robust growth, projected to reach a market size of $4.02 billion in 2025, expanding at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 25.70% from 2025 to 2033. This surge is driven by several key factors. Firstly, increasing labor costs and a persistent shortage of skilled workers in sectors like hospitality, healthcare, and retail are pushing businesses to adopt automation solutions. Secondly, advancements in robotics technology, including improved navigation, sensor capabilities, and artificial intelligence (AI)-powered functionalities, are resulting in more efficient and versatile robots capable of handling complex tasks. This has led to wider acceptance and deployment across diverse commercial applications. Thirdly, a rising focus on hygiene and sanitation, particularly post-pandemic, is fueling demand for disinfection robots in healthcare facilities and other public spaces. Finally, growing consumer expectations for faster and more efficient service in retail and hospitality are driving the adoption of serving and shelf management robots.
However, market expansion is not without its challenges. High initial investment costs associated with robot acquisition and integration can be a barrier for smaller businesses. Furthermore, concerns about job displacement and the need for specialized maintenance and repair expertise could hinder widespread adoption. Despite these limitations, the long-term outlook for commercial building robots remains positive. The continued development of cost-effective and user-friendly robotic solutions, coupled with favorable government regulations and increasing awareness of the benefits of automation, will likely propel market growth throughout the forecast period. Specific segments like disinfection robots and retail service robots are poised for significant expansion, given the current market conditions and technological advancements. The Asia-Pacific region, driven by strong economic growth and rising adoption of automation in emerging economies, is expected to witness substantial market share growth.

Significant Robots Market for Commercial Buildings Industry Milestones
- September 2022: Magna and Cartken announced an agreement to manufacture Cartken's autonomous delivery robot fleet, signaling increased manufacturing capacity for the market.
- January 2023: Pudu Robotics deployed its robotic solutions in over 600 cities globally, demonstrating significant market penetration and expanding partnerships with major hotel chains like Marriott and Hilton.

8. Can you provide examples of recent developments in the market?
January 2023: Pudu Robotics, a service robot manufacturer, deployed its robotic solutions in more than 600 cities worldwide as of the end of 2022. The company aims to expand its services and use cases in 2023. To bring its robots to more industries, PUDU has partnered with several major hotel brands, including Marriott and Hilton. PUDU's robots have also been used at restaurants, shopping malls, convenience stores, and office buildings.
